一、引言
个人网站是展示个人能力、经验和兴趣的重要途径。随着互联网的发展,越来越多的人开始关注个人网站的设计与实现。本文将分享我设计与实现个人网站的源码,以供大家参考。
二、设计与实现
1. 域名注册与主机选择
首先,需要选择一个好的域名和合适的主机。域名是网站的门面,应该选择一个简洁、易记、有意义的域名。主机是网站的基础设施,应该选择稳定、高效、安全的主机。
2. 网站架构与技术选型
接下来,需要设计网站的架构和选择适合的技术。网站架构应该清晰、简单、易于维护。技术选型应该根据网站的功能需求来选择,如前端框架、后端语言、数据库等。
3. 界面设计与开发
网站的界面设计应该符合用户体验,简洁明了,易于操作。同时,需要注意网站的响应式设计,以适应不同设备的屏幕大小。界面开发应该遵循标准化的代码规范,保证代码的可读性和可维护性。
4. 数据库设计与开发
网站的数据库设计应该符合业务需求,合理安排表结构和字段,避免数据冗余和性能瓶颈。同时,需要注意数据库的安全性,如加密存储和权限控制等。
5. 网站部署与维护
网站部署需要选择合适的服务器环境,并配置好相关的参数。同时,需要定期备份网站数据和代码,以防止数据丢失。网站维护需要及时更新代码和数据,修复漏洞和bug,保证网站的安全和稳定性。
三、源码分享
以下是我设计与实现个人网站的源码,供大家参考:
1. 前端代码
前端代码使用了Vue.js框架,实现了网站的界面设计和交互功能。
2. 后端代码
后端代码使用了Node.js语言和Express框架,实现了网站的业务逻辑和数据库操作。
3. 数据库代码
数据库使用了MySQL数据库,实现了网站的数据存储和查询功能。
四、结论
本文分享了我设计与实现个人网站的源码,希望能够对大家有所帮助。个人网站的设计与实现需要注意多方面的问题,如域名注册和主机选择、网站架构和技术选型、界面设计和开发、数据库设计和开发、网站部署和维护等。通过不断的学习和实践,我们可以设计出更加优秀的个人网站。
以上所转载内容均来自于网络,不为其真实性负责,只为传播网络信息为目的,非商业用途,如有异议请及时联系btr2020@163.com,本人将予以删除。